Tribunals of Inquiry Recommendations

Dáil Éireann Debate, Tuesday - 16 June 2015

Tuesday, 16 June 2015

Questions (283)

Micheál Martin

Question:

283. Deputy Micheál Martin asked the Minister for Public Expenditure and Reform the number of meetings he has held in his Department on the recommendations in the Moriarty tribunal report;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[23084/15]

View answer

Written answers

I have held no meetings in my Department in relation to the recommendations in the Moriarty Tribunal Report. However, the one recommendation in the Moriarty Tribunal Report directly relevant to my Department's area of responsibility is among the matters considered in the context of the substantial review of the effectiveness and efficiency of Ireland's current Ethics framework recently completed by my Department. Development of the Heads of a General Scheme for a comprehensive, reformed and modernised Public Sector Standards Bill has now been substantially progressed. The Heads of the Scheme are expected to be submitted to Government shortly for approval.
